Default steering is shaky, do i need a damper?

when i was out riding at the beginning of this week(before the snow [:@]), i noticed that my steering is a little shaky...i feel like the handle bars are shaking, even when going straight, but especially when turning...im wondering what could be causing this, here are my ideas:
-im just riding super tense because of my crash and the condition of the roads
-the frame is bent from the crash
-i need a steering damper
-i need to change my body position and the way i hold my handle bars
if anyone can offer up some advice that'd be great
also, if you think i need a damper, how much am i looking to pay for my 06 f4i?

Default RE: steering is shaky, do i need a damper?

possible causes I can think of:
1> Steering bearings are messed up (try shaking steering while stationary)
2> Wheel alignment problem (check it)
3> Wheel rim bent/dented
4> Frame or something else bent (max pain )

Cant think how it could relate to the way you ride...

Default RE: steering is shaky, do i need a damper?

Your steering shouldn't be shaky, and I wouldn't ride till you find the problem. You should take your wheels, with tires on them, to a dealer, or bike shop and have them check your tire balance. Before you take the wheels off, or take your bike to the shop, shake your handle bars back and forth, the wheel should shake with it, with no slop. If your tire isn't just as responsive something isn't right. If you don't feel comfortable checking this stuff yourself just take your bike to a dealer/bike shop and tell them your problem.
